The AI risk conversation in most boardrooms focuses on models that organizations build and deploy themselves. But the fastest-growing source of AI exposure is the AI embedded in the systems you buy, not the systems you build. SaaS platforms, cloud services, analytics tools, and partner integrations increasingly incorporate AI capabilities — often without the transparency or governance mechanisms that would allow their users to assess and manage the resulting risk.
The Invisible AI Footprint
When we conduct AI inventory assessments for clients, the third-party AI footprint consistently exceeds expectations — often dramatically. A typical enterprise with 50-100 SaaS subscriptions is exposed to AI capabilities in customer relationship management (predictive lead scoring, sentiment analysis), human resources (resume screening, performance prediction), finance (anomaly detection, forecasting), cybersecurity (threat detection, behavioral analysis), and marketing (content optimization, audience targeting). In many cases, the organization's procurement team approved these tools for their primary function without evaluating the AI components embedded within them.
The governance gap is structural. Organizations apply procurement diligence to evaluate vendor security, data handling, and service levels — but rarely extend that diligence to assess the AI models embedded in vendor products. When a CRM vendor updates its predictive algorithm, when an HR platform modifies its screening model, when a cloud provider changes its content moderation system — the organization's AI risk profile changes without any internal governance process being triggered.
The Liability Question
The emerging regulatory and legal landscape is unambiguous on one point: the organization that deploys an AI system bears responsibility for its outputs, regardless of whether the AI was built in-house or purchased from a vendor. Under the EU AI Act, the "deployer" of a high-risk AI system has explicit obligations for monitoring, transparency, and human oversight — obligations that cannot be contractually transferred to the vendor. In the US, FTC enforcement actions and state-level AI legislation are establishing a similar principle: you own the risk of the AI you use, even if you didn't build it.
This creates an accountability asymmetry that boards must address. The vendor controls the model — its training data, architecture, update cadence, and performance characteristics — but the customer bears the regulatory, legal, and reputational consequences of its outputs. Closing this gap requires governance mechanisms that most organizations have not yet built.
Building Third-Party AI Governance
Effective third-party AI governance requires action at three levels. At the procurement level, organizations need AI-specific due diligence criteria that evaluate not just the vendor's security posture but the characteristics, performance, and governance of embedded AI models. This includes transparency requirements: can the vendor provide documentation on model purpose, training data characteristics, bias testing results, and performance metrics? If not, the organization is accepting risk it cannot assess.
At the contractual level, vendor agreements should include provisions for AI model change notification, performance monitoring access, audit rights specific to AI components, and liability allocation that reflects the reality of shared responsibility. Standard SaaS agreements rarely include these provisions — they must be negotiated explicitly.
At the monitoring level, organizations should implement output monitoring for critical third-party AI systems — tracking the distribution and quality of AI-generated outputs to detect performance changes that might indicate model updates, drift, or degradation. This monitoring serves as an early warning system for third-party AI risks that vendor communication may not surface promptly.
The Path Forward
Third-party AI governance is not about restricting vendor AI adoption — it is about ensuring that the organization's governance architecture keeps pace with the AI exposure that vendor relationships create. The organizations that address this gap proactively will manage AI risk more effectively, make better vendor decisions, and position themselves favorably as regulations increasingly hold deployers accountable for the AI systems they use.
